• 1397/03/02

بازی سازی :

سلام و عرض خسته نباشید ببخشید بنده  یک سوالی داشتم

میخواستم بگم من با سی شارپ تا حد فرم بلدم کار بکنم اما وقتی وارد برنامه یونیتی میشم نمیدونم به چه صورت برنامه نویسی کنم بازی ها رو

میشه راهنماییم کنید؟

  • 1397/03/02
  • ساعت 11:35

سلام ممنون
دوست من برای اینکه بخوای بازی بسازی حتما نباید برنامه نویس خیلی قوی باشی خیلی ها هستند که هنرمندن مثلا گرافیک خوندن که اصلا یک خط کدم تا حالا ننوشتن ، یا برعکس خیلی از برنامه نویسا هستن که تا حالا شاید یه نقاشی نکشیده باشن فقط کد خشک نوشته باشن توشم خیلی ماهر باشن ولی تو بازی سازی یک مهارت کافی نیست . یکی از مزیت های خوب یونیتی اینه که همه قشری میتونن باهاش کار کنن و اگه نتونستن میتونن از منابع دیگه تهیه کنن ، مثلا شما میتونی یه اسکریپت از است استور  تهیه کنی که یه کاری رو انجام میده مثلا حرکت کردن کاراکتر دیگه لازم نیست بدونی پشت پرده چه اتفاقایی میوفته کافیه بدونی از این اسکریپت استفاده کنی کاراکترت حرکت میکنه همین حالا تازه باید بهش بگی کجا برو چیکار بکن تا بازیت جذاب بشه یعنی کد نویسیه قوی از خصوصیات بازی سازای خوب نیست پس نگران نباش همه چیز اولش گیج کنندس. 

ولی تا یه حدی باید بلد باشی که بفهمی کد ها چکار میکنن. برای شروع همین که اصول برنامه نویسیه شی گرا و انواع متغیر ها و متد ها رو بدونی کافیه. اگه خواستی بیشتر خود زبان #c رو یاد بگیری تو سایت 2 تا آموزش #c عالی و رایگان هست اونارو تمرین کن ولی اگه میخوای بدونی چطوری با این کدا  تو بازی سازی فعالیت کنی همین دوره ی یونیتی از صفر رو نگاه کن تا اول با خود یونیتی اشنا شی بعدش دوره های بعدی رو که اموزش ساخت یک سبک بازی از اول تا اخره رو دنبال کن توی اونا نصف بیشتر کار با برنامه نویسی انجام میشه که کاملا توضیحشم میدم ، کم کم با تکرار خودت بعد از چند وقت کاملا به مراحل انجام کار مسلط میشی . 
قسمت سوم دوره ی ساخت بازی شوتر اول شخص رو رایگان کردم برو اونو نگاه کن تا یه نمونه از برنامه نویسی توی یونیتی رو ببینی توی اون قسمت یک اسکریپت کنترلر اول شخص مینویسم ویدئو رو چند بار نگاه کنی خودت از این به بعد هر جا خواستی میتونی یه کنترلر اول شخص بسازی. اگه دوست داشتی یاد بگیری چطوری یه بازی اول شخص مولتی پلیر مثل کانتر بسازی حتما بعد از تموم شدن دوره یونیتی از صفر دوره ی شوتر رو تهیه کن.
سعی کردم تا اونجا که میتونم راهنماییت کنم اگه بازم سوالی داشتی خوش حال میشم جواب بدم.


  • 1397/03/02
  • ساعت 13:41

واقعا متشکرم خیلی از نگرانی ها سوال هام رفع شد میخواستم بگم آموزش ساخت بازی های دو بعدی برای اندروید رو آموزش میدید برای مثال بازی هایی به سبک شرکت گلیم گیمز که موتوری و بقالی و... ساخته و اینکه چطور یک سری از ویژگی های بازی رو پولی کنیم برای مثال خرید یک کاراکتر

یا خرید سکه و اینکه چطور از سیستم ارتقا در بازی استفاده کنیم و بتونیم آیتم ها رو ارتقا بدیم

من به دنبال چنین آموزشی خیلی رفتم ولی هیچ جایی نیست اما خیلی جامع و کاربردی هست اگر میشه این آموزش رو هم شروع کنید ممنون میشم و خواهشا هزینه خریداری بسته های آموزشی رو کمتر کنید تا بتونیم تهیه کنیم


logo-enamadlogo-samandehi